Suspension Settings Data.

Stock suspension settings.

Front forks ..
Fork Oil - after stripdown/dry - or - (oil change only)
B1, B2 and US B3 - 463 +- 4 ml (395 ml)
B4 & UK B3 - 457 +- 4 ml (390 ml)
C (all) - 565 +- 4ml (479 ml)
E (to '00, not sure after) - 535 +- 4ml (455 ml)

or you could use ....
Fork oil level. ***Oil level mesured from top of tube, spring removed, damper rod fully inserted and fork fully compressed***

B1, B2 and US B3 - 86 +- 2mm
B4 & UK B3 - 90 +- 2mm
C (all) - 123 +- 2mm
E (>'00 not sure after) - 118 +-2mm

Fork Preload.

B - 15mm (6th Mark)
C - 17mm (7th mark)
E (>'00 ") - 13mm

Fork rebound.

B - 6th click out from max
C - 5th click out from max
E (>'00 ") - 8th click out from max

Fork Compression damping.

B - 5th click out from max
C - 7th click out from max
E (>'00 ") - 8th click out from max



Rear Shock....

Preload..
B - compress spring by 12 mm
For C & E modles, take all load from rear shock ( lift the back of the bike so shock is fully extended) and measure the spring length.
C. spring length 192.5mm ......? .5mm?? measure that if ya can.!
E. spring length 178.5mm

Rear Shock Rebound damping.

B - position 2
C - 5th click out from max
E (>'00 ") - 8th click out from max

Rear Shock Compression damping.
B1, B2 and US B3 - 10th click out from max
B4 & UK B3 - 12th click out from max
C - 12th click out from max
E (>'00 ") 10th click out from max
